Also interesting comments in legionnaire 's journal about the fact that classical music and opera were the music of their day and it is a good idea to leave the canon.

I think the art and music critics, historians and "illuminati" smile tend to pick what they think should be intellectual interesting whether or not it is discernable at all.

Here are some other comments I talked about .... Another problem is that the critics tend to determine what people should like "hyper-modern" tends to prevail whether or not the public likes it.

Things like non-tonal classical music will never be interesting except to people that think it should have great meaning ... ie intellectualism over rhythm ... just a thought.

For instance much of the best dance today comes with some concert dancers over modern art .... and there is a lot to be said sometimes for thousands of artists not in the official art community .... Thomas Wolfe's "The Painted Word" is very interesting about this.
